  • Installing a Beaver Pond Leveler is a video that shows the building of and installation of one at the beaver dam on Strawberry Creek in the Very Beary Berry Wetlands.
  • These wetlands are owned by Southeast Alaska Land Trust and they were concerned that the dam sometimes backed water up close to the nearby homes. 
  • These levelers are designed to help keep the water at a level suitable for the beavers and, hopefully, the adjacent land owners. 
  • Beavers usually cannot figure out how to block the water flowing out of these pipes and they require very little maintenance.
